I'd like to throw in a number of observations into this thread.

Urine is close to sterile as it leaves a healthy human body. Poo is quite a
different thing and is far from sterile.

Poo can be sent to a biodigester. In effect hog farms can send all the hog
manure to a biodigester. Some 10% of what the hogs are fed can be sludge
from the same biodigester or their own processed manure. Normally there's no
problem as long as the hogs don't find out. What they are eating in effect
is masses of bacteria formed by the operation of the digesters.

Any time one burns sludge or any other organic mixture most the fixed
nitrogen is lost to the atmosphere. For this reason I am often doubtful
about gasification or charring of manure and such.
